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C issues call for emergency service. Acknowledging these issues can help you understand when to require professional aid: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working totally, especially during extreme weather condition, it's more than just an trouble-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C contractors can diagnose and repair the problem promptly,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Weird s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system frequently indicate a severe mechanical issue that could result in larger issues if not dealt with rapidly. Similarly, uncommon smells might suggest electrical issues or perhaps gas leakages. Our expert HVAC contractors can identify these problems and make necessary repair work before they end up being un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can damage your home and lead to mold growth. Our professionals locate the source of leaks and repair them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ks reduce your a/c's cooling capability and can harm the environment. They need professional attention as refrigerant managing require spec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ical components in your HVAC system pose fire threats and should be dealt with right away by qualified professionals. Our HVAC contractors have the training to safely fix electrical problems.

Heater Maintenance

Regular maintenance prevents many heating issues and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C contractors carry out comprehensive upkeep services that include: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
  • Checking combustion effectiveness
  • Testing safety controls
  • Cleaning up or replacing filters
  • Examining electrical connections
  • Oiling moving parts
  • Cleaning burners and changing the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work harder and reduces comfort. Our HVAC contractors recognize airflow issues, whether caused by duct concerns, dirty filters, or fan problems.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ation problems,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C specialists can detect these issues and advise solutions.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system turns on and off often, it wastes energy and wears out parts quicker. Our HVAC contractors can determine whether the problem originates from a clogged fil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y expenses frequently show HVAC inadequacy. Our contractors perform energy effectiveness evaluations to recognize the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ems should help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er season or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can advise options to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what seems like a system failure is in fact a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can repair or replace thermostats and help you update to programmable or smart designs for much better convenience control and energy savings.
